The Historical Context of Gambling

Gambling has deep historical roots, tracing back thousands of years to ancient civilizations. Archaeological evidence suggests that the practice was prevalent in societies such as the Chinese, Egyptians, and Romans. In these cultures, gambling often served not just as a form of entertainment but also as a social activity that reinforced community bonds. The way gambling was perceived and regulated varied significantly, revealing much about the societal values of the time. Cultural Attitudes Toward Gambling

The cultural attitudes toward gambling can differ greatly from one society to another, influenced by historical, religious, and social factors. In some cultures, gambling is celebrated as a legitimate form of entertainment and leisure, while in others, it is viewed with suspicion or outright disapproval. For example, in many Western countries, the normalization of gambling in casinos and sports betting reflects a more permissive attitude.

Conversely, in regions where conservative values prevail, gambling is often associated with moral decay and social issues. In certain Middle Eastern countries, strict religious beliefs prohibit gambling entirely, framing it as a vice that leads to addiction and ruin. These contrasting perspectives underscore the complexity of gambling as a cultural phenomenon, revealing how deeply personal and societal values influence its perception and practice.

The Role of Technology in Modern Gambling

Advancements in technology have transformed the landscape of gambling, introducing new platforms and modes of play that cater to diverse cultural perspectives. Online gambling, particularly through mobile devices, has made it easier for people to engage in gambling activities from the comfort of their homes. This evolution has led to a shift in how societies interact with gambling, often blurring the lines between traditional practices and modern conveniences.

However, the rise of online gambling raises ethical considerations, particularly regarding addiction and access. Different cultures respond to these challenges in unique ways, with some advocating for stringent regulations to protect vulnerable populations. Meanwhile, others embrace the digital revolution, focusing on the potential economic benefits that can arise from a well-regulated online gambling industry.

Ethical Considerations in Gambling

As gambling evolves, so too do the ethical dilemmas surrounding its practice. Issues such as addiction, financial ruin, and exploitation of vulnerable populations have prompted many societies to reconsider their stance on gambling. Cultural perspectives greatly influence how these ethical concerns are addressed, with some cultures advocating for responsible gambling initiatives while others remain reticent to engage with the complexities of gambling addiction.

Moreover, the intersection of gambling with socioeconomic status further complicates the conversation. In many cases, marginalized communities bear the brunt of gambling-related harms, raising questions about equity and justice. Cultural narratives surrounding luck, fate, and morality play significant roles in shaping public discourse on these ethical considerations, ultimately influencing policy decisions and community responses.
